    A Freeze Watch is in effect for a portion of the Twin Tiers

    The National Weather Service in State College has issued the following alert:


    FREEZE WATCH IN EFFECT FROM LATE TONIGHT THROUGH TUESDAY
    MORNING...


    * WHAT...Sub-freezing temperatures as low as 30 degrees possible.

    * WHERE...Cameron, Clearfield, Elk, McKean, Northern Centre,
    Northern Clinton, Northern Lycoming, Potter, Sullivan, and Tioga
    Counties.

    * WHEN...From late tonight through 9 AM Tuesday morning.

    * IMPACTS...Frost and freeze conditions could kill crops, other
    sensitive vegetation and possibly damage unprotected outdoor
    plumbing.

    P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

    Those with agricultural interests should protect sensitive
    vegetation.

    Potted plants should be brought inside.
